Arrow Season 2, Episode 21 “City of Blood” Promo, With Ravager?

television-tv-news-and-talkWow, I did not see that coming on tonight’s episode of Arrow. This season has definitely been intense and an emotional roller coaster. Slade is not holding back and looks like Oliver has possibly reached his breaking point.

In the next episode titled “City of Blood,” after Slade threatens to take away everything Oliver loves, Oliver decides the fastest way to stop further bloodshed is to surrender to his enemy. Knowing that surrender will surely lead to Oliver’s death, Diggle and Felicity go to extreme measures to keep Oliver from confronting Slade. Meanwhile, Thea considers leaving town, and Laurel resumes her crusade against Sebastian Blood. Finally, Slade unleashes his assault on Starling City.

Also, who do I see at the 0:12 mark in the promo? That certainly looks like Ravager. In the comics, Ravager is also known as, Rose Wilson, Slade’s daughter. But this looks like Summer Glau’s character, Isabel Rochev, under that mask. This certainly looks interesting. The next episode of Arrow premieres Wednesday, April 30th at 8pm on The CW.

arrow-s2ep21-city-of-blood-summer-glau-ravager-still-image dc-comics-ravager

Extended version:

Advertisement ▼